The Research Administration System team is responsible for supporting the management and administration of the SMCRI technology solutions for research administration including systems that support proposal routing and submission, related compliance requirements, post-award accounting and effort reporting. The Sr. Research Administration Systems Analyst will focus on Workday Grants, Reporting and Employee Compensation Compliance (effort reporting).

  • Supports the management and administration of Workday Grants, including monitoring support cases, assigning security roles, developing Workday reports for the research community and ad-hoc data requests.
  • Understands payroll accounting and serves as a liaison for Research Business Office inquiries into payroll expenses on grants.
  • Serves as the system administrator for Employee Compensation Compliance.
  • Serves as the system administrator for Huron Research Suite and Employee Compensation Compliance.
  • Monitors and supports integrations between research administration systems, including the setup and ongoing maintenance of award data between Huron Research Suite and Workday Grants.
  • Collaborates with Research Business Office users regarding research administration system enhancements, inquiries, error resolution data issues, and governance.
  • Collaborates with Finance on all Workday Grant related reporting and integrations needs.
  • Supports system upgrades and modifications, including identifying requirements, configuration, testing, and deployment.
  • Assists the Director with supporting the Research Business Office with management of the research administration systems configuration and data governance.
  • Provides strategic direction on development and implementation of process improvements and innovative or alternative solutions.
  • Partners with the organization to refine business process maps to bring efficiencies to the overall business processes and visibility to the end-to-end process.
  • Supports the Director in overall guidance for various research administration systems and integrations.
  • Maximizes effectiveness of standard and advanced reports utilizing appropriate reporting tools.
  • Monitors Brainstorms on Workday Community and communicates the information with the impacted Research Business Office units.
  • Supports the Director in preparing management reports, KPI’s and audit schedules as directed by management.
  • Bachelor’s degree and three years of professional experience in research administration systems or seven years of professional experience in research administration systems.
  • Experience with Workday Grants and Huron Research Suite grants and agreements modules is preferred.
  • Working knowledge of Microsoft Office applications is required.
  • Ability to communicate, both orally and in writing, complex technical issues in a clear, concise matter.
  • Attention to detail and the ability to multitask required.
  • Prioritizing, organizing and assessing work in order to meet aggressive deadlines and cope in fast-paced environment required.
  • Excellent customer service and interpersonal skills required.
  • Capable of working in a diverse, multi-disciplinary team and interacting with all levels of the organization required.
